How To Fix CRM_Q3113 - No standard class was selected


CRM_Q3113 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CRM_Q3 - QM Master Data Messages: Catalogs

  • Message number: 113

  • Message text: No standard class was selected

    The SAP error message CRM_Q3113, which states "No standard class was selected," typically occurs in the context of SAP Customer Relationship Management (CRM) when a user is trying to create or manage a product or service and the system cannot find a standard class that is required for the operation.
    
    Cause: Missing Standard Class: The most common cause of this error is that the standard class for the product or service you are trying to create or modify has not been defined in the system.
    Configuration Issues: There may be configuration issues in the CRM system that prevent the selection of a standard class.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access or select the standard class. Data Inconsistencies: There could be inconsistencies in the master data that lead to the inability to select a standard class.
